Common Lease Terms and Conditions
Lease agreements typically involve specific terms and conditions that govern the lessee’s responsibilities. These include the initial lease payment, monthly lease payments, the total lease term, and mileage allowances. A comprehensive understanding of these factors is essential for making a financially sound decision.
- Initial Payment: This often includes a down payment or a security deposit, which is returned upon return of the vehicle in good condition.
- Monthly Payments: These payments are structured to cover the depreciation of the vehicle over the lease term, plus any interest charged.
- Lease Term: Common lease terms range from 24 to 60 months. Longer terms often translate to lower monthly payments, but may not always be the most cost-effective option.
- Mileage Allowance: Exceeding the stipulated mileage allowance in a lease agreement usually results in a penalty fee.
Typical Lease Durations and Mileage Allowances
Lease durations in Oklahoma City vary, but 24- to 36-month terms are quite common. Longer durations, up to 60 months, are also available, but often come with increased initial payments or slightly higher monthly fees. Mileage allowances generally range from 10,000 to 15,000 miles annually, with higher allowances sometimes being part of more comprehensive lease packages.

Lease Deal Specifics
Several factors intrinsic to the lease itself impact the overall cost. These factors include the length of the lease term, the mileage allowance, and the down payment. A longer lease term usually translates to lower monthly payments, but may involve a higher total cost over the duration of the agreement. Mileage allowances directly influence costs. Exceeding the allowance typically incurs additional fees.
Similarly, a down payment can lower the monthly payment amount. These lease specifics vary widely, and a careful comparison is crucial to finding the best deal.
Impact of Depreciation and Residual Value, Car lease deals okc
Understanding the expected depreciation of the vehicle is essential for accurate lease calculations. The residual value, or the estimated value of the vehicle at the end of the lease term, directly affects the monthly payment. Factors such as the vehicle’s make and model, the condition at the start of the lease, and the overall market trends influence this value.
A higher residual value typically results in lower monthly payments, but the opposite is also true.

Understanding Market Value
Knowing the current market value of the car is paramount. Research online resources like Kelley Blue Book (KBB) and Edmunds to get an accurate idea of the vehicle’s fair market price. Consider factors like the car’s mileage, condition, and any add-ons when comparing to similar models. This knowledge provides a solid foundation for negotiating a competitive price.
Understanding the current market value empowers you to identify potential discrepancies in the dealer’s initial offer.
